首页 > 资讯
安卓app开发模拟器(安卓模拟器开发指南)
来源:本凡南京 阅读:176 时间:2023/12/09

摘要:安卓app开发模拟器是一种用于模拟安卓手机环境的工具,可以帮助开发者在电脑上进行app开发和测试。本文将从四个方面对安卓app开发模拟器进行详细阐述,包括其功能特点、使用优势、市场现状和未来发展。

一、功能特点

1、虚拟手机环境:安卓app开发模拟器具备虚拟手机功能,可以在电脑上模拟多种安卓设备,包括不同的屏幕大小、分辨率和操作系统版本,便于开发者进行不同设备的适配测试。

2、应用调试:开发模拟器提供了完整的调试功能,开发者可以在模拟器中运行和调试自己的app,查找和解决问题,提高开发效率。

3、模拟真实环境:模拟器可以模拟真实的网络环境、GPS信号、传感器数据等,从而提供更接近真机的测试环境,保证app在各种情况下的稳定性和兼容性。

4、多任务应用:模拟器可以同时运行多个app,便于开发者进行多任务测试和兼容性验证,确保app在各种情况下的稳定性和流畅性。

二、使用优势

1、提高效率:安卓app开发模拟器避免了开发过程中频繁切换设备的麻烦,开发者可以在电脑上直接进行开发和测试,节省了大量开发时间。

2、降低成本:开发模拟器不需要实际设备即可完成app开发和测试,可以节省购买设备的成本,尤其适合独立开发者和团队初期预算有限的情况。

3、便于团队协作:开发模拟器可以通过共享配置文件和快照功能,方便团队成员共享开发环境和测试数据,提高协作效率。

4、提供全面支持:开发模拟器一般提供丰富的开发工具和调试功能,包括虚拟键盘、截屏、录屏、性能分析等,帮助开发者全面了解app的运行情况。

三、市场现状

1、知名模拟器:目前市场上存在许多知名的安卓app开发模拟器,如Genymotion、BlueStacks、Nox等,它们拥有广泛的用户基础和稳定的开发团队,成熟的功能和技术支持使得开发者可以更加方便地进行app开发和测试。

2、增长潜力:随着近年来安卓应用开发的繁荣和app市场需求的增长,安卓app开发模拟器的市场也在不断扩大。特别是在全球疫情期间,远程协作和在线开发模式的兴起,更加凸显了模拟器在跨地区、跨时区团队协作中的优势。

3、新技术引领:人工智能、虚拟现实、增强现实等新技术的快速发展,为安卓app开发模拟器的创新发展提供了契机。新技术的应用使得模拟器功能更加强大、逼真,并且在测试和调试过程中能够提供更多的数据和信息支持。

四、未来发展

1、智能化发展:随着人工智能技术的进一步发展,安卓app开发模拟器将更加智能化,能够通过学习和分析用户行为,提供更准确的测试结果和推荐方案。

2、云服务趋势:云计算和云服务的发展将带动安卓app开发模拟器向云端迁移,开发者可以通过云端模拟器进行跨平台、分布式的开发和测试。

3、跨平台支持:为了满足不同操作系统和设备的开发需求,安卓app开发模拟器将逐渐实现跨平台支持,包括IOS、Windows等操作系统,提供更全面的开发和测试环境。

4、更真实的体验:未来的安卓app开发模拟器将注重提升用户体验,包括更真实的触摸、声音、震动反馈等,并且对于游戏类app,将提供更流畅的图形渲染和性能优化,提供更好的游戏体验。

结论:安卓app开发模拟器在安卓应用开发中具有重要的作用和广阔的市场前景。通过模拟真实设备环境和提供完备的开发工具,它可以帮助开发者提高效率、降低成本,并提供全面、准确的测试环境。随着技术的发展和需求的增长,安卓app开发模拟器将继续迎来更多的创新和发展,为开发者提供更好的开发和测试体验。